WebJul 18, 2024 · In WinRE, select Troubleshoot > Advanced Options > Startup Settings > Restart. Press 3 or F3 to select Low Resolution Video Mode. In Low-Res Video Mode, right-click on the desktop and select Display Settings. Set the Display Resolution to a supported value. Click on Advanced Display and set the Refresh Rate appropriately as well.

Click the “Monitor” tab, choose your monitor’s advertised refresh rate from the “Screen Refresh Rate” list, and click “OK”. On Windows 7 or 8, right-click the desktop and select “Screen Resolution”. WebJun 10, 2024 · Select Monitor, and then in the section under “Monitor Settings,” you’ll see a drop down box entitled Screen refresh rate.
